    I know how frustrating it is when you are following a thread and there is no answer at the end of it, so for completeness I can offer the following:

    I engaged Microsoft support to help with this drive issue. A tech connected remotely and proceeded to trash my Windows 10 partition to the extent that I had to carry out a full HP Recovery. When I finally got the machine back up and running, and fully restored from backup, the external drive now behaves perfectly. I haven't done anything extra with the drive, yet when the external was reconnected to the recovered Windows, there was the drive letter smiling back at me with full access. I don't propose that anyone trashes their Windows in order to fix a denied access drive problem, but this all points directly to something screwed up within Windows (going back to at least Win 7!), all I can suggest is to try, try and try again, sooner or later, maybe after numerous reboots etc, perhaps with drive connected and not connected, it will suddenly work as per design.
